    Common Locking Scenarios for Apple Devices

    Knowing the causes of lock-in can help you understand why specialized tools are needed. Here are the most common situations encountered by users:

    • Forgotten Password

    After updating the iOS system or simply temporarily stopping using the device for a while, when you turn it on again, you may find that the password you carefully set has disappeared from memory. After entering the wrong passcode six times, your iPhone or iPad will be disabled for a few minutes, hours, or even permanently.

    • Used DeviceTraps

    Buying a used iPad or iPhone from an online marketplace carries inherent risks. Even after a factory reset, the device may still be linked to the original owner’s iCloud account with Activation Lock. This is an advanced anti-theft feature that effectively locks the device but requires specific actions to unlock it.

    • Unknown Screen Time Passcode

    Parents who set usage limits for home devices often forget to enter their passwords after a few months, preventing them from making the necessary adjustments. Similarly, those who use the “Usage Limit” feature to self-restrain will find themselves unable to access their settings screen.

    • Apple Account Verification Failed

    Two-factor authentication excels in security, but it can be problematic when you can’t use a trusted device or mobile number. Without a second layer of authentication, you won’t be able to log in, and your device will be increasingly restricted.

    Traditional solutions have many drawbacks. For example, Apple’s official support channels require appointments, proof of purchase, and may involve lengthy verification processes. Restoring through iTunes erases all data, which can be devastating when backups are outdated or non-existent. Third-party repair shops have risks and costs that many people prefer to avoid.
